Sample Response File for Oracle Fusion Middleware Infrastructure Installation
This sample shows the information that you can specify in a response file for a silent installation of Oracle Fusion Middleware Infrastructure.
[ENGINE] #DO NOT CHANGE THIS. Response File Version=1.0.0.0.0 [GENERIC] #Set this to true if you wish to skip software updates DECLINE_AUTO_UPDATES=true #My Oracle Support User Name MOS_USERNAME= #My Oracle Support Password MOS_PASSWORD=<SECURE_VALUE> #If the Software updates are already downloaded and available on your local system, #then specify the path to the directory where these patches are available and #set SPECIFY_DOWNLOAD_LOCATION to true AUTO_UPDATES_LOCATION= #Proxy Server Name to connect to My Oracle Support SOFTWARE_UPDATES_PROXY_SERVER= #Proxy Server Port SOFTWARE_UPDATES_PROXY_PORT= #Proxy Server Username SOFTWARE_UPDATES_PROXY_USER= #Proxy Server Password SOFTWARE_UPDATES_PROXY_PASSWORD=<SECURE_VALUE> #The oracle home location. This can be an existing Oracle Home or a new Oracle Home ORACLE_HOME=/home/Oracle/products/Oracle_Home #Set this variable value to the Installation Type selected. #e.g. Fusion Middleware Infrastructure, Fusion Middleware Infrastructure With Examples. INSTALL_TYPE=Fusion Middleware Infrastructure

Sample Response File for Oracle WebLogic Server and Coherence Installation
This sample shows the information that you can specify in a response file for a silent installation of Oracle WebLogic Server and Coherence.
[ENGINE] #DO NOT CHANGE THIS. Response File Version=1.0.0.0.0 [GENERIC] #Set this to true if you wish to skip software updates DECLINE_AUTO_UPDATES=true #My Oracle Support User Name MOS_USERNAME= #My Oracle Support Password MOS_PASSWORD=<SECURE_VALUE> #If the Software updates are already downloaded and available on your local system, #then specify the path to the directory where these patches are available and #set SPECIFY_DOWNLOAD_LOCATION to true AUTO_UPDATES_LOCATION= #Proxy Server Name to connect to My Oracle Support SOFTWARE_UPDATES_PROXY_SERVER= #Proxy Server Port SOFTWARE_UPDATES_PROXY_PORT= #Proxy Server Username SOFTWARE_UPDATES_PROXY_USER= #Proxy Server Password SOFTWARE_UPDATES_PROXY_PASSWORD=<SECURE_VALUE> #The oracle home location. This can be an existing Oracle Home or a new Oracle Home ORACLE_HOME=/home/Oracle/products/Oracle_Home #Set this variable value to the Installation Type selected. #e.g WebLogic Server, Coherence, Complete with Examples INSTALL_TYPE=Fusion Middleware Infrastructure

Sample Response File for Oracle Fusion Middleware Infrastructure Deinstallation
This sample shows the information that you can specify in a response file for a silent deinstallation of Oracle Fusion Middleware Infrastructure.
[ENGINE]
#DO NOT CHANGE THIS.
Response File Version=1.0.0.0.0
[GENERIC]
#This will be blank when there is nothing to be de-installed in distribution level
SELECTED_DISTRIBUTION=WebLogic Server for FMW~12.2.1.4.0
#The oracle home location. This can be an existing Oracle Home or a new Oracle Home
ORACLE_HOME=/home/Oracle/products/Oracle_Home/

Sample Response File for Oracle WebLogic Server and Coherence Deinstallation
This sample shows the information that you can specify in a response file for a silent deinstallation of Oracle WebLogic Server and Coherence.
[ENGINE]
#DO NOT CHANGE THIS.
Response File Version=1.0.0.0.0
[GENERIC]
#This will be blank when there is nothing to be de-installed in distribution level
SELECTED_DISTRIBUTION=WebLogic Server~12.2.1.4.0
#The oracle home location. This can be an existing Oracle Home or a new Oracle Home
ORACLE_HOME=/home/Oracle/products/Oracle_Home/
